WebGIC and US Tax. From a US Tax perspective, the GIC is taxable interest income. That is because the foreign investment is generating income and the income would then be taxed in the U.S. – since there is no exception for GIC to avoid Tax in the United States, such as how a foreign pension plan such as the RRSP may defer (or even avoid) US Tax.
